Transaction bf66f396191bf0d3fe63cb53fbf362dab5b2a7915f425d9048019e71488626af
1 Input
1 Output
-
bf66f396191bf0d3fe63cb53fbf362dab5b2a7915f425d9048019e71488626af:0
- value
- 1379656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1de37b6de1212630729ba993fab7754e389edd1d OP_EQUALVERIFY OP_CHECKSIG
- address
- 13j37JNybz4qpvKTA8zcJgWMQxzoTBDS7U